Output 63e331580a314b150a2b3aaf47ee20c2622ae70ce8399091479460a2e250853f:0

value
8830000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ee28d3224ad96113c1903d60e044303f1b0876f5 OP_EQUAL
address
AE9YPbeYKfqB4raouvoH8X54MtGz9fAnK3
transaction
63e331580a314b150a2b3aaf47ee20c2622ae70ce8399091479460a2e250853f